Monotheme Venezia Apotheose de Rose is an Eau de Toilette launched in 2011. Apotheose de Rose opens with Mandarin and Pear, settles into a heart of Rose, and dries down to a base of Musk, Patchouli, and Tonka Bean. Monotheme Venezia's Apotheose de Rose carries a Favourite verdict, a rose-led wear.

Don't let the name fool you. Apotheose de Rose promises a blooming rose but delivers a fleeting, sweet, and fruity scent that's more "berry-flavoured candy" than a botanical masterpiece. Performance is a letdown, but the price point is appealing if you're after something soft and inoffensive for quick bursts.

About

This opens with a burst of sweet, watery pear and a whisper of mandarin, quickly settling into a shy, fresh interpretation of rose. It's not the robust, opulent rose you might expect; instead, it leans into a clean, almost soapy floral character. The dry down introduces a mellow musk and a subtle hint of tonka bean, with patchouli mostly absent, leaving an intimate, airy trail.
